Given our cold climate and road conditions, common issues include battery failures, problems with the anti-lock braking system (ABS) and traction control due to road salt corrosion, and engine performance issues related to extreme cold starts. Hyundai models like the Santa Fe and Tucson also frequently need suspension repairs from navigating our rural, sometimes rough roads.

Labor rates may be competitive locally, but parts availability can sometimes influence cost and timing. For specialized parts, shops may need to order from Duluth or the Twin Cities, which can add shipping time and cost, especially during winter months when supply chains are slower.
Seek immediate service if you experience warning lights like the check engine or ABS light, as these can indicate issues critical for safe winter driving. Also, don't ignore unusual noises from the brakes or suspension after hitting potholes or ice chunks, common on our local roads, as delayed repairs can lead to more extensive damage.
Prioritize pre-winter maintenance checks, including battery, block heater, and coolant/antifreeze testing, to handle sub-zero temperatures.
